     I think your budget is something that you can definitely find a great property with! Laughing I think I saw that you were planning on July. Places will be at their peak prices that month. Just think about the things you want. There are OF places you could do for that, but they wouldn't have too many extras (no pool, HT, etc.) You could go oceanside and a little further back - more likely to have the extras. You could also consider the soundside or soundfront. I think some of the communities (at least in Duck) offer a trolley service too, so if you were further back you wouldn't have to walk too far to the beach.

  • Yes, Rev. Jay Bowman is highly sought after and books up quick.  Now, this may be out of order from any checklist you may see, but when it comes to the OBX, the next things you will want to confirm are your officiant and your photographer....everything else comes after that.  Trust us, the good ones get booked quickly, so you will definitely want to secure those two next.  Then you can move onto catering, DJ, etc. and let it all fall into place.
